Common Signs You Need An Electrical Panel Upgrade
Recognizing the warning signs of an inadequate electrical system is the first step towards ensuring your property’s safety and functionality. Homeowners in Clinton should be aware of the following indicators:
- Frequent Tripping Breakers or Blowing Fuses: This is a clear sign that your panel is struggling to handle the power demands of your appliances and electronics.
- Flickering or Dimming Lights: Inconsistent power flow, especially when certain appliances are turned on, suggests an issue with the panel’s capacity or connection.
- Outdated Panel: If your home has a fuse box or an electrical panel with a capacity of 60 amps or less, it’s likely time for an upgrade to at least 100 or 200 amps to meet modern needs.
- Signs of Damage: Rust, water damage, scorch marks, or a buzzing sound coming from the electrical panel are serious indicators of potential hazards.
- Adding New Appliances or Circuits: Installing new high-demand appliances, an electric vehicle charger, or completing a significant renovation often necessitates a panel upgrade to accommodate the increased electrical load.
- Federal Pacific Electric (FPE) or Zinsco Panels: These brands are known for having design flaws which can present safety risks.
The Electrical Panel Upgrade Process in Clinton, Mississippi
When you engage a qualified electrician in Clinton for an electrical panel upgrade, the process is systematic and focused on safety and compliance. Typically, it involves the following steps:
Assessment and Planning
A licensed electrician will first visit your property to assess your current electrical system, evaluate your energy usage, and discuss your future electrical needs. This includes identifying the type and capacity of your existing panel, examining the wiring, and understanding the layout of your home or business. They will then recommend the appropriate amperage and type of new panel to meet your requirements, ensuring it complies with current National Electrical Code (NEC) standards and any specific local Clinton ordinances.
Permitting
For most electrical panel upgrades in Mississippi, obtaining the necessary permits from the local building department is a mandatory step. This ensures that the work will be performed to code and will undergo inspection to guarantee safety. Your chosen electrician will typically handle the permit application process on your behalf.
Installation
On the day of the upgrade, the electrician will begin by safely shutting off the main power to your home or business. They will then carefully remove the old panel and any associated wiring. The new panel will be securely mounted, and new circuits will be installed, or existing ones will be rewired to connect to the new panel. All connections will be made according to the highest safety standards and electrical codes. This process ensures that your new panel can efficiently and safely distribute electricity to all areas of your property.
Inspection and Testing
Once the installation is complete, a thorough inspection will be conducted by a local building inspector to verify that the work meets all safety regulations. The electrician will also perform comprehensive testing to ensure all circuits are functioning correctly and that the new panel is operating as expected. This final step guarantees the safety and reliability of your upgraded electrical system.

Estimated Costs for Electrical Panel Upgrades in Clinton, Mississippi
The cost of an electrical panel upgrade can vary based on several factors, including the complexity of the installation, the amperage of the new panel, the number of circuits required, and local labor rates in Clinton, Mississippi. Below is a general estimate:
| Service Description | Estimated Cost Range (USD) |
|---|---|
| 100 Amp Panel Upgrade | $1,200 – $2,500 |
| 150 Amp Panel Upgrade | $1,500 – $3,000 |
| 200 Amp Panel Upgrade | $1,800 – $3,500 |
| Additional Circuits | $150 – $300 per circuit |
| Permit Fees | $100 – $300 (Varies by municipality) |
Note: These are estimates only. Actual costs may vary. It is essential to obtain a detailed quote from a qualified local electrician for an accurate price assessment. Factors like the condition of existing wiring, the location of the panel, and any necessary upgrades to the main service line can influence the final cost.
Frequently Asked Questions About Electrical Panel Upgrades
How long does an electrical panel upgrade typically take in Clinton?
A standard electrical panel upgrade generally takes between 4 to 8 hours to complete. However, the timeline can extend depending on the complexity of the existing system, the number of circuits involved, and any unforeseen issues that may arise during the process. Your electrician will provide a more precise estimate after assessing your property.
Is it safe to live in my home during an electrical panel upgrade?
While the power will be shut off for a significant portion of the upgrade, it is generally safe to remain in your home if you have made arrangements for essential needs like medical equipment. However, many homeowners prefer to stay elsewhere for the day due to the temporary loss of power and to allow the electricians to work without interruption.
What are the specific electrical code requirements for panel upgrades in Mississippi?
Mississippi follows the National Electrical Code (NEC), with potential local amendments. Key requirements for panel upgrades often include using panels and circuit breakers listed by recognized testing laboratories, ensuring proper grounding and bonding, installing AFCI (Arc-Fault Circuit Interrupter) and GFCI (Ground-Fault Circuit Interrupter) protection where required, and maintaining adequate working space around the panel. Your electrician will ensure all work fully complies with the latest codes applicable in Clinton and the state of Mississippi.
